What is a telehealth visit?
Telehealth allows you to connect with your provider using phone or video, instead of coming into
the office. Our providers can diagnose and treat many adult and pediatric medical conditions, and prescribe medications, using phone or video. Cold and flu, allergies, upper respiratory infections, chronic disease management, mental health concerns, medication management, and nutrition counseling are among the many conditions for which you can be diagnosed and prescribed medication (if necessary), via phone or video visits.
You will receive the same quality care you would get in our office, from the comfort of your home. We also offer translation services with interpreters who speak your choice of language upon request.
There are two ways that you can talk to your provider:
Phone Visit: You’ll talk to your provider
on the telephone.
Video Visit: You’ll talk to your provider using
the audio and video on your smartphone,
computer, or tablet.

WOMEN, INFANTS, & CHILDREN (W.I.C.)
W.I.C. remains committed to serving families and continuing daily operations during the COVID-19 pandemic. Please be aware WIC local agencies have been given the flexibility to complete WIC appointments online or over the phone. These appointments include enrollment, recertification, nutrition education/issuing benefits, breastfeeding support and referrals to other services.
